Contains 11 papers that review the information about the Colorado River from an ecosystem perspective and serve as the basis for discussion of the use of ecosystem/earth science information for river management and dam operations. This book also contains a synopsis of the committee's findings and recommendations to the Bureau of Reclamation.

Colorado River Ecology And Dam Management

Proceedings Of A Symposium May 24-25, 1990 Santa Fe, New Mexico

by National Research Council , Water Science And Technology Board , Committee To Review The Glen Canyon Environmental Studies, Environment And Resources Commission On Geosciences e Division On Earth And Life Studies
